A CONTINENTAL SPELTER FIGURE OF RICHARD I, LATE 19TH/EARLY 20TH CENTURY

A CONTINENTAL SPELTER FIGURE OF RICHARD I, LATE 19TH/EARLY 20TH CENTURY, modelled standing holding an axe with a shield slung over his shoulder, wearing mail armour with a tunic, both decorated with lions, on a turned ebonised wood base, 41cm high, together with a French spelter model of a knight in a similar stance, with a foundry stamp to the base, marked Made in France, Paris, Fabrication Francais, on a turned ebonised wood base, 41cm high (2)

Sold for £162
